Yessir, that's the Millennium. At first I thought I screwed up, thought it was way too short, which it is. Set it up and hunted in it and killed a doe at 18 yards that was completely oblivious to my presence, must have been tall enough for her. It wasn't terribly easy to carry for the initial 1.5 miles, especially due to me going slow being quiet with my bow and pack too, but it wasn't that hard either. I bought a 2nd one used here on the classifieds for a good discount so I can have two stands depending on wind or morning/evening, or for the wife to use. Where I hunt you can't leave the stands more than a few days so they need to be light enough to carry frequently.

Sorry, just saw I never replied to this. I have tied a short length of rope to the end, wrap around the tree and loop on itself. When i get to the top step, I put all my weight on the saddle and shimmy my etrier loop up...rinse and repeat. You can see it in this pic.

I bought some hawk combat stands and I can not get comfortable in them. The only place where it will bite the tree is at the top and I can’t get them to sit right. They haven’t beat the old faithful climber yet, which I can get up a tree and hunting in under 10 minutes. Last time I got in the tree I think it took me 7. Thinking about trying out a saddle.
